Home Lifts: 9 Tips for Maintaining Your Home Lift

Have a well-thought-out emergency plan in place. In case of power outages or other emergencies, users should know how to manually operate the lift or exit safely. Familiarize yourself and other users with the emergency procedures outlined in the user manual.
